Scientists synthesize for the first time the material tetratenide that could change the world of technology forever

What is tetratenite and what are its benefits?

Tetratyenite is a metal with a tetragonal structure consisting of tenite, an alloy of nickel and iron. Its properties are similar to those of rare earth metals used to create powerful magnets in consumer electronics, electric vehicles, military equipment and renewable energy systems.

Rare earth metals are a component of vital parts of industry and technology. These are key components for computing as well as any new technology that fuels or supports the energy transition.
– explains Ariel Cohen, senior researcher at the Atlantic Council.

  • In 2022, a team led by Lindsay Greer of the University of Cambridge announced the successful synthesis of tetratenite from the very common metals nickel and iron on Earth.
  • At about the same time, engineers at Boston Northeastern University (NEU), led by Laura Lewis, announced nearly identical production methods, except for what they called “existential stress.” It involves multiplying or grinding the product to force the atoms to form tetragonal shapes.

This man-made metal could replace rare earth metals such as neodymium and praseodymium in the future. So why is it so important? The fact is that the demand for rare earth metals is increasing with the increase in the global population and the corresponding increase in the production of electronic devices. However, the extraction of this resource occurs in only a few places in the world and is associated with environmental risks. China controls 70% of the world’s rare earth metals production and thus has influence over the West. and threatens to cut materials. For example, the country had already limited its exports of gallium and germanium, which are used in chip manufacturing, earlier this month.

But it is still too early to rejoice. Industrial production of tetratenite remains a difficult task. Scientists have made significant advances in their laboratories, but so far they have only been able to obtain microscopic amounts of this unique metal, which requires special conditions to form.

The researchers say the road from experiments to mass production is still long and requires additional research and innovation. But it’s a very good sign that one day tetratenite could be the key to creating a more sustainable and environmentally friendly future for electronics and technology. If scientists can overcome the technical barriers to its production, the metal could transform global supply chains and reduce reliance on rare earth metals and totalitarian Chinese policies.
